NATIONAL REGISTER

AUSTRALIAN MEN AND WOMEN. ■ -y, - SYDNEY, February 28. The Federal Cabinet, has decided to supplement the plan for a man-power register, with a women’s register, for service in a national emergency. The whole scheme will be voluntary. ; Women will register in three age! groups, namely, from 19 to 28 years,' froiki x 29 to 39 years, and over 39 years. Mr. Lyons said that the services of women.would be utilised in peacetime, in relief and mercy work, canfeeeh work, transport activities and the staffing of auxiliary services. In wartime, they would also be employed in production, and as substitutes for men in various fields, such as munition work, clothing, and foodoanufacturing industries.
